I. Download OverDrive Media Console
1. To download, visit: http://app.overdrive.com/, and scroll down to the “Get the
app” section. Click on Available for Mac
Note: The OverDrive Media Console (OMC) Installer package should automatically go to
your Downloads folder. You may need to navigate to your Downloads folder and
double click on it. You can use Finder to search for the OMC Installer.

2. Click the Continue button.
3. Agree to the Software License Agreement. (Click Continue, then agree.)
4. Click Install. Wait while OverDrive Media Console is installed.
5. Click Close once you see Install Succeeded.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I contact Overdrive for help?
You can contact Overdrive Support directly from our website (www.spl.org/e-books) or from our
Overdrive site (http://spl.lib.overdrive.com/en/Help.htm)
Can I return downloadable audio books early?
Not on a Mac computer. It is possible to return early within the OverDrive app on a smartphone
or tablet. At the end of your checkout period, all downloaded audio books return automatically.
Can I download audio books directly to a smartphone or tablet?
Yes. MP3 audio books can be downloaded directly to a device using the OverDrive Media
Console App, which is available for several types of smartphones and tablets.
I downloaded an .ODM file. Is this the audio book? How do I get the .ODM file
to play?
The .ODM file is not the actual audio book. However, it is the file that should trigger download
of the audiobook file.
If you have already installed OverDrive Media Console on your computer, right-click on the
.ODM file and select "Open with  OverDrive Media Console." This should trigger OverDrive to
open and your book to download. If this does not resolve your problem, contact us via Ask a
Librarian email.
After placing a book on hold or checking it out, I cannot find it again in my
account. Where did it go?
Sometimes there is a delay between items appearing in the OverDrive-specific site and the
library’s regular catalog. Try logging in to your OverDrive account, and then click My Hold
Requests or My Items Out.
